Founder & CEO, PeopleCert, Greece

Byron Nicolaides is the founder and CEO of PeopleCert, the global leader in the certification of professional and language skills. He is also the President of the Council of European Professional Informatics Societies (CEPIS) representing 500,000 IT professionals across 28 EU countries. Under Byron’s management, PeopleCert became the first Greek Unicorn company in 2021, after the acquisition of AXELOS Ltd. In 2019, Byron won the title of the Entrepreneur of the Year at the European Business Awards while representing the United Kingdom, placing PeopleCert in the elite group of Europe's top 1% most successful companies (from a list of 120.000 enterprises). That same year, he won the title of Self-Made Entrepreneur of the Year by Ernst & Young, another prestigious recognition of his overall business accomplishments and social contribution. Byron is a self-made entrepreneur. Following his tenure as International Vice President for Merrill Lynch (1987-1992), he has been consistently recognised as a leader in the transformation of the global examination delivery and certification industry, using groundbreaking technology to bridge the digital gap and bring education to people around the world. He is a Board Member of the ICDL Foundation, and member on many Boards and Advisory Committees. He holds a BA in Business Administration from the Bosphorus University and an MBA from the University of La Verne. He speaks English, Greek, Turkish and French. *Unicorn" is a term used in the venture capital industry to describe a privately held startup company with a value of over $1 billion.
